<p>ClearLeaf uses patent-pending, organic certified technology to provide a line of non-toxic fungicides and bactericides for agricultural use. ClearLeaf currently has pre and postharvest solutions for coffee, banana, pineapple, multiple vegetables, tubers, sugar cane, melons, papaya, coconut, strawberries, flowers, and many more. GotaBlanca® is one of the only non-toxic fungi-bactericides currently on the market, anywhere in the world. It is broad-spectrum, does not cause microbial resistance, enhances plant growth (rather than impeding it like most current products), does not affect on-farm (or off-farm) biological diversity, and can be applied at any time in the growing cycle (off-season, budding, growth, fruiting, and up to the moment of harvest). GotaBlanca® can also be used for the protection of post-harvest produce, to reduce damage and deterioration between the farm and the end consumer. ClearLeaf was founded in 2017 and has since assembled a strong, multi-disciplinary team of experienced professionals to optimize success. The executive team is composed of experts in the areas of sustainability, regulatory affairs, biotechnology, nanotechnology, finance, and business development.</p>

ClearLeaf´s major challenges are related to product registrations. Agricultural chemical markets are developed by securing product registrations, validating product effectiveness to the satisfaction of key local market leaders, and generating demand from end clients and distribution partners. Major multinationals with deep pockets enter markets in that order, with registrations taken as a fixed cost. ClearLeaf’s strategy is to invert the first two points &#8211; engage the key clients first and then work with them to secure registrations and distribution partners, where possible using their knowledge and leverage in securing registrations. We are executing this strategy across several country markets. GotaBlanca® is currently registered for sale only in Costa Rica and is available for use in a variety of crops. As we have proven efficacy in coffee, banana, and other specialty crops, last year (Q4 2020) we initiated our direct sales program to better understand the “on the ground” market. In May 2021 ClearLeaf secured a distribution contract with the biggest agrochemical distributor in Costa Rica and the Central American Region. It was because of the <em>on-the-ground</em> work that we were able to secure a very favorable distribution term. Initial results from the largest actor in this local market lead us to believe that 2021-2022 will be the breakout year for the company in terms of commercial sales in our first market. We believe we will be able to secure the registrations of our products in Honduras, Guatemala, Nicaragua, and Panama before Q2 2022.</p>

<p>ClearLeaf has passed the R&amp;D phase of its core product. Currently, we focus on expanding the forms of use, new methods of application, and extension to more crops. Custom modifications are sometimes made to the formulation to serve specific markets, for example by modifying our adhesion strategy (in particular to adjust to the intensity and amount of rainfall) and the amount of active ingredient (for particularly resistant pathogens). We have developed a product line with the versatility to adapt to customer needs and provide a customized solution, without the need to return to an R&amp;D phase.</p>

<h4>Required types of equipment</h4>
<p>Apiary, bee veil, smoker, and honey extractor are the major required types of equipment. Bee veil helps to cover the face. After the honey is matured, bees seal it. Honey extractor helps to extract honey.</p>
<h4>How to start beekeeping</h4>
<p>Buying a bee colony, dividing an existing colony, capturing a natural colony with combs, and capturing a swarm can be done to capture a colony. Capturing a natural colony with combs is difficult. Opening the colony to outside, smoking, removing combs one by one, binding combs to frames, and capturing bees are done at capturing a natural colony. Bees start to drink honey when they expose to smoke. Then handling bees is easy.</p>
<h4>Three major phases of a colony during a year</h4>
<p>The growth phase, honey-flow phase, and dearth phase are 3 major phases. Bees are fed with sugar syrup at the growth phase. When space is kept between two hives, bees try to fill it. Bees like to store honey in old honeycombs. Honey can be extracted in the honey-flow period (usually 4-6 weeks). Swarming should be managed, and the capacity of the colony should be increased in this phase. One honeycomb should be kept, and the required feed for bees should be supplied externally at the dearth period. The strength of the colony is less in the dearth period. Empty honeycombs should be protected. Empty honeycombs are socked in saltwater, and sundried. Wax moth should be prevented. Otherwise, they tend to eat empty honeycombs.</p>

A honeycomb has several queen cells. One queen cell is selected, and the other queen cells are destroyed. If bees of two colonies are mixed, they fight each other. Therefore larvae are mixed at uniting two colonies. Due to bees always go outside, and try to escape in the daytime, colonies are transported at night. Otherwise, they will be fed up and die. Pests and diseases of bees should be avoided. Wasps, Ants, spiders, varroa bee mite, wax moth, and gecko are some pests. If the honeycomb is attacked by wood ants, bees give up their small ones and escape. If the colony is strong, it can expel some pests. When the population of bees is high, the wasp is surrounded by bees, and it was destroyed by increasing temperature.</p>
<h4>To get a good quantity of honey</h4>
<p>Putting old combs with larvae into the apiary, control swarming, extracting honey at the correct time can be done to get a good quantity of honey. The moisture level should be lower than 22% at extracting honey. Then fermentation of honey happens.</p>
<h4>Some honey forages</h4>
<p>These forages are nectar and pollen sources. Rubber, Eucalyptus robusta, coconut, sesame, Albizzia, Calliandra are some of the honey forages. Rubber has nectar glands. The flower of Eucalyptus robusta stores a large amount of nectar. Blooming happens from August to September. Coconut is a good pollen source.</p>

										<content:encoded><![CDATA[<div style="margin-bottom:20px;"><img width="1200" height="625" src="https://agrigateglobal.com/wp-content/uploads/2021/10/IMG_13102021_103230_1200_x_625_pixel.jpg" class="attachment-post-thumbnail size-post-thumbnail wp-post-image" alt="" decoding="async" loading="lazy" srcset="https://agrigateglobal.com/wp-content/uploads/2021/10/IMG_13102021_103230_1200_x_625_pixel.jpg 1200w, https://agrigateglobal.com/wp-content/uploads/2021/10/IMG_13102021_103230_1200_x_625_pixel-300x156.jpg 300w, https://agrigateglobal.com/wp-content/uploads/2021/10/IMG_13102021_103230_1200_x_625_pixel-1024x533.jpg 1024w, https://agrigateglobal.com/wp-content/uploads/2021/10/IMG_13102021_103230_1200_x_625_pixel-768x400.jpg 768w" sizes="auto, (max-width: 1200px) 100vw, 1200px" /></div><p>Tom Vilsack, the secretary of the Department of Agriculture (USDA) announced that an investment of more than $ 146 million in Sustainable Agricultural Research project is done under the National Institute of Food and Agriculture (NIFA) Sustainable Agricultural Systems programs to improve a robust, resilient, climate-smart food and agricultural system. This program focuses to get solutions from addressing labor challenges, and promoting land stewardship to correct impacts of climate change in Agriculture. Investments help to mitigate food insecurity, drought resilience, preventing animal diseases, and market disruption.</p>
<p>Mr. Vilsack further mentioned that climate-smart solutions feed, and nourish families with investments in science and research. And also he mentioned that forest health, profitability, and resilience of producers are also improved while creating new income opportunities. Plant and animal production, and sustainability, human and environmental health are improved by this program.</p>
<p>The grants of the Agriculture and Food Research Initiative (AFRI) are available to eligible colleges, universities, and research institutes. Dr. Carrie Castille, NIFA director mentioned that these research projects help to improve agricultural practices which are beneficial for consumers, farmers (all Americans), and the environment by tackling major issues.</p>

<h3>Importance of sustainable agriculture</h3>
<p>The environment is protected, and soil fertility is improved by the practices of sustainable agriculture. Natural resource base and profitable farm incomes are also improved. The goal of sustainable agriculture is decreasing the input of external energy, and substituting non-renewable energy sources with renewable sources such as wind power, solar energy.</p>
<h3>Advantages of sustainable agriculture</h3>
<p>Cost reduction, advocating better treatment of animals, increasing biodiversity, increasing social equality, control of air pollution, and reducing soil erosion are some advantages of sustainable agriculture. Sustainable agriculture does a tremendous service at producing quality, and safe food.</p>
<h5>Disadvantages of sustainable agriculture</h5>
<p>Limited use of land, more time consuming, requiring much effort, getting a low income, and short shelf life of products are disadvantages. Due to limited use of land, large quantities of food can&#8217;t be produced in sustainable agriculture. Production is less due to the use of machines is less. But lots of labor and time is required. Due to decomposing is high in sustainably produced food, their shelf life is short. Due to fertilizers, and other chemicals are not used, land fertility isn&#8217;t increased easily.</p>
<h5>Methods of Sustainable Agriculture</h5>
<p>Crop Rotation, permaculture, growing cover Crops, soil Enrichment, Natural Pest Predators, bio-intensive Integrated Pest Management, agroforestry, and polyculture Farming are some methods of sustainable agriculture.</p>

Agroforestry systems are land management practices that trees and shrubs are produced on the same land area as agricultural crops or livestock. Agroforestry systems have trees, crops, or livestock on the same land area, and diversity, productivity, profitability, and environmental stewardship are increased. Agroforestry combines agricultural and forestry technologies to create productive, profitable, healthy, and sustainable land-use systems which have diversity.</p>
<h4>Components of Agroforestry</h4>
<p>Agrisilvicultural systems, silvopastoral systems, protein Bank, a live fence of fodder trees and hedges, trees and shrubs on pasture, agrosilvopastoral systems, home gardens, woody hedgerows are the components of agroforestry.</p>
<h4>The benefits of agroforestry systems</h4>
<p>Agroforestry systems control runoff and soil erosion. Therefore, losses of water, soil material, organic matter, and nutrients are reduced. Soil organic matter and biological activity are maintained at a satisfactory level for soil fertility. More favorable soil physical properties are maintained by tree roots. Nutrient cycling has also happened, and nutrients are used efficiently. Agroforestry utilizes solar energy more efficiently than monocultural systems. Insects, pests, and diseases are reduced. Agroforestry reclaims degraded lands and eroded lands. Soil water availability is increased with agroforestry. Nitrogen-fixing trees increase the nitrogen availability of agroforestry systems. Economics risks are decreased due to agroforestry systems produce multiple products. Salinity and water tables are also controlled. Providing shelter to livestock in the warmer months is another benefit. Waterlogging is avoided through water removal. Agroforestry systems are also important in mitigating climate changes.</p>

Actionable intelligence and meaningful value addition are developed from the presence and availability of data at digital farming. Both precision farming and smart farming are integrated into digital farming.</p>
<h4>Advantages of digital farming</h4>
<p>Increasing farm production, saving costs in the long term, and eliminating risks, real-time decision making, expansion of the field of predictive agriculture are advantages of digital agriculture. Apps are developed with specific functions.</p>
<h4>The way that digital agriculture works</h4>
<p>Installation of network-connected &#8216;smart&#8217; devices as part of the Internet of Things can be done or those can be software as a service (SaaS) based agtech. Data is transferred by hardware over a network. Then they become &#8216;smart devices&#8217; and part of the Internet of Things. Digital technology is used to integrate agricultural production from the paddock to the consumer. These technologies provide tools and information to make more informed decisions and improve productivity in the agriculture industry.</p>
<h4>Three elements of digital agriculture</h4>
<p>The Technology &#8211; Sensors, communication networks, Unmanned Aviation Systems (UAS), Artificial Intelligence (AI), robotics, and recently the Internet of Things (IoT) are included in the technology.<br />
The Potential &#8211; Digital agriculture improves the efficiency and the potential to increase the productivity of agriculture. Time and resources are used in an efficient way.<br />
The Barriers &#8211; Adoption of new technology, and the high costs are barriers. Adoption of new technology requires collaboration with other stakeholders through the value chain.</p>

This method is used in the rice fields of Asia. And also, terracing is applied to the steep slopes of the Andes in South America. Terracing is used to support cultivating crops that require irrigation, such as rice. Rice requires a lot of water and a flat area. When there is a flat area, the paddy field can be flooded easily. Tea farmers also use terrace farming for tea cultivation.</p>
<h5>Advantages of terrace farming</h5>
<p>Advantages of terrace farming are the conservation of soil and water, reducing soil erosion, and elimination of grass waterways that can be difficult to maintain and reductions in flooding. Terraces reduce both the amount and velocity of water moving across the soil surface, which greatly reduces soil erosion. Terracing thus permits more intensive cropping than would otherwise be possible.</p>
<h5>Disadvantages of terrace farming</h5>
<p>The capital cost of building terraces is high, and the time required to maintain terraces is also high. Those are the disadvantages of terrace farming.</p>
<h5>The effects of terrace farming</h5>
<p>Soil water enhancement is happened in the water-restricted regions due to terracing. Terracing can increase soil moisture by 0.87% to 37.71%, and it is beneficial to ecosystem restoration. The most powerful in soil water recharge is broad bench terraces. The washing away of soil nutrients by the rains is also prevented by terrace farming, and it leads to the growth of healthy crops. Plants can be carried away by the heavy flowing rivers of water. And also, the crops can be carried away by rainwater. It leads to having a low crop yield.</p>
